About This Book

The perfect safari. Or the perfect deception?Suave and debonaire Mark Dacks has garnered together an intimate group of guests for an exclusive tour of central Africa. A once in a lifetime experience. Or so it seems... Appearing to be the consummate host, Mark, and his hostess, Korina Prague, deal in illicit gems. Unbeknown to their guests, the safari is a front but they are just as valued. During an evening of cocktails and gambolling, Mark slips out for a rendezvous on the slippery steps of Devil's Gorge. To make an exchange for diamonds. But he's betrayed. Was he sold out by one of his own or has a guest found him out?Safely whisking his party off to a paradise island in the Mozambique channel, Mark finds himself in deeper water. His foe deals his final card, with Korina at the heart of it. What was a game of pleasure now becomes a game of death...A complete departure from all his other work, In the Beginning of the Night is a new and exhilarating thriller from the multitalented writer, Peter Rimmer.
